Saeed Mohammed Al-Shamsi

Dr. Saeed Mohammed Al-Shamsi is a founding partner of Agha & Shamsi and has combined a legal and diplomatic career spanning 35 years. He has in-depth experience in international relations, world emerging markets, and globalization and is seasoned in legal, business, finance, culture and politics.
Over his distinguished career, Dr. Al-Shamsi has developed a network of outstanding professional and personal contacts both in the public and private sectors, nationally and internationally and has been the lead advisor in a number of high profile international conflict and dispute resolution matters involving major corporations, financial institutions and governmental authorities. In his diplomatic career, Dr. Al-Shamsi has served as a representative of the UAE on the United Nations Third Committee (social, cultural and humanitarian affairs) and has been the chargé d'affaires of the UAE embassy in Washington D.C. (USA). Subsequent diplomatic postings have included acting as the UAE Ambassador to Germany, Denmark, Norway, Finland, Sweden, India, Nepal and Australia & New Zealand. Most recently, Dr. Al-Shamsi has served as the UAE ambassador to Australia and New Zealand.
Dr. Al-Shamsi is also a UAE-licensed legal consultant and has had a legal consultancy specializing in commercial, corporate, arbitration, conflict and dispute resolution matters since 1992. Dr. Al-Shamsi also served as the Director of the Economic and Political Department in the Presidential Court in Abu Dhabi.
Dr. Al-Shamsi has served as a visiting lecturer at a national UAE University and is a frequent speaker and panelist in international business and academic fora.
